ABU News Training Workshop on Non-Linear Editing

Today marks the end of a week-long training workshop on Non-Linear Editing conducted by Asiavision (AVN) in IPPTAR Building, Kuala Lumpur. 21 senior TV journalists coming from 18 AVN member countries participated in this intensive workshop which provided a complete introduction to digital editing using Edius 6.

The workshop was conducted by Mr Choi Ki Hong from South Korea. At the Korean Broadcasting System (KBS), he was the first to initiate HD news and developed his own methods to create news on laptops.

Participants were initiated to News Report Editing (MXF Source), Music Video Production, Codecs and Rendering, Title Animation, Video and Transition Effects. ABU’s news department intends to organize regularly, at least once a year, other training workshops on different topics to enhance capacity building in the news sections of member countries.

Participating journalists were from: RTB-Brunei, BTV-Bangladesh, FBC-Fiji, TVB-Hong Kong, DDI-India, IRIB-Iran, NHK-japan, RTM-Malaysia, PSM-Maldives, NTV-Nepal, ABS CBN-Philippines, SLRC-Sri Lanka, MCOT-Thailand, TRT-Turkey, TVTM-Turkmenistan, MRTK-Uzbekistan, VTV-Vietnam, and KBS-Korea.
